PDST Primary PE: Cooperative Learning Workshop 
(Apply NOW)
Cooperative learning is an instructional approach which can be used across any strand of the PE curriculum and has been shown to enhance pupil motivation, confidence and ability to work together positively in PE. Planning Ahead -  'Active Break Every Day' Challenge 
(November 14 - December 9) 
This 4-week challenge is designed to support teachers, at all class levels, to build movement breaks into their daily routine. It is one of the KEY whole-of-school activities that primary schools working towards ASF must undertake and should form part of the annual calendar for all ASF schools.

New Let's Get ACTIVE Challenge (Irish Heart Foundation) 
Inspire your pupils to be active every day with the NEW and improved 'Let’s Get Active' Challenge. This FREE 4-week challenge includes a booklet for each pupil to track and reflect on their activity. Pupils aim to be active for 60 minutes every day, across the 4 weeks, and learn about motivation, goal setting and health along the way. Challenge packs include a certificate and stickers for each pupil. Ideal for use in conjunction with the 'Active Break Every Day' challenge.
